About CUBE workshops
CUBE, the Center for Understanding the Built Environment, specializes in
community-based education workshops which bring together educators, kids and
community partners to effect change. Using our award-winning Walk Around the
Block and Box City resources, CUBE enables educators and their
business partners to identify and carry out appropriate community outreach
projects which reinforce the curriculum in relevant ways. CUBE is about
community-building! We can help you design hands-on energizing activities which
will work for any site. CUBE annually offers a graduate course through one of the local universitites, and
presents workshops locally and nationally, custom-designed for a specific site.
CUBE has helped to institutionalize the model Teach the Teachers program
